Step 1: Gather Your Tools
Before you begin, gather the necessary tools:
- New Aprilaire humidifier filter
- Screwdriver (Phillips head or flathead, depending on your model)
- Clean cloth or paper towels
Step 2: Locate the Humidifier
Identify the location of your Aprilaire humidifier. It is typically installed in the ductwork of your HVAC system.
Step 3: Turn Off Power
For safety, turn off the power to the humidifier at the electrical panel.
Step 4: Remove the Filter Door
Depending on your model, the filter door can be secured with screws or latches. Carefully remove the door to access the filter.
Step 5: Remove the Old Filter
Locate the old filter and gently pull it out of the humidifier. Dispose of the old filter according to the manufacturer’s instructions.
Step 6: Insert the New Filter
Take the new filter and align it correctly within the humidifier. Ensure that the arrows on the filter indicate the correct airflow direction.
Step 7: Reinstall the Filter Door
Replace the filter door over the new filter and secure it with the screws or latches.
Step 8: Turn On Power
Restore power to the humidifier at the electrical panel.
Step 9: Reset the Humidifier
Locate the reset button on the humidifier and press it to reset the unit.
Step 10: Check for Leaks
Once the humidifier is running, check for any leaks around the filter door. If you notice any leaks, tighten the screws or latches further.
Step 11: Monitor Humidity Levels
Use a hygrometer to monitor the humidity levels in your home. Adjust the humidifier settings as needed to maintain ideal humidity levels.

Recommended Replacement Frequency
Aprilaire recommends replacing the humidifier filter every 6-12 months, depending on the usage and environmental conditions. If you live in a dusty or humid area, you may need to replace the filter more frequently.

Top Questions Asked
Q: How often should I replace my Aprilaire humidifier filter?
A: Aprilaire recommends replacing the filter every 6-12 months.
Q: What are the signs of a clogged humidifier filter?
A: Reduced airflow, increased noise, and decreased humidification effectiveness.
Q: Can I use a different brand of filter in my Aprilaire humidifier?
A: While it is not recommended, some aftermarket filters may be compatible. However, using a genuine Aprilaire filter ensures optimal performance and warranty coverage.
